What is metagenesis? What are the other names of this process?
Metagenesis is the type of life cycle in which there are two dissimilar forms of individuals of the same species, one haploid and the other diploid. In one of these parts gametogenesis occurs and fecundated gametes give birth to the zygote that then develops into the other form. Metagenesis is also called as alternation of generations or as diplobiont life cycle. (All plants, for instance, present metagenesis.)
